    Zinc for Hair Loss Prevention

    Zinc supports hair retention when deficient; alopecia populations show lower zinc, but blind supplementation in replete people risks copper deficiency without benefit.

    How It Works

    Zinc is required for follicle DNA synthesis and has mild 5-alpha-reductase-modulating properties; deficiency directly causes shedding.

    Dosing & Protocol

    Typical dose

    Recommended dose
    15–30 mg/day with food if deficient or with poor dietary intake; balance with 1–2 mg copper if long-term.
    Expected timeframe
    3-6 months

    Protocol

    form
    Zinc gluconate, sulfate or picolinate taken with food
    duration
    3-6 months, matching the hair growth cycle
    co factor
    Take with food, separated from iron by at least two hours since they compete for absorption. Evidence is mixed. Zinc is required for keratin synthesis, hair follicle protein production and follicular stem cell function, and severe zinc deficiency causes telogen effluvium - documented clearly in acrodermatitis enteropathica, where zinc replacement reverses hair loss dramatically. In people with normal zinc status, supplementation has not been shown to reduce hair loss, and observational studies linking low serum zinc to alopecia are confounded, since serum zinc is an unreliable status marker and falls during inflammation.
    titration
    Do not exceed the tolerable upper intake level of 40 mg/day - excess zinc can itself cause hair loss
    starting dose
    Correct deficiency rather than supplement empirically. The RDA is 8 mg/day for women and 11 mg/day for men; deficiency correction typically uses 15-30 mg/day of elemental zinc

    Evidence

    What the studies say

    Cross-sectional studies link low zinc to alopecia; repletion case series show regrowth in deficiency. No evidence supports supplementation at normal zinc status; excess zinc induces copper deficiency, itself a cause of hair loss.

    Safety

    Caveats

    Do not exceed 40 mg/day chronically. Test zinc if on long-term supplementation or with malabsorption.

    Less likely to help if

    Zinc-replete individuals.
